The Safety team exists to protect Spreetail’s most important asset — our people. The Safety Manager drives a proactive safety culture by owning both the strategic oversight and the hands-on, day-to-day execution of safety programs across the fulfillment center. This role conducts walk-throughs, leads incident investigations, delivers training, and ensures compliance is actively maintained. In the absence of dedicated Safety Supervisors, the Safety Manager carries out the full range of responsibilities required to keep associates safe and programs audit-ready.
How you will achieve success
- Ownership of key ORIR & LTI rates, currently trending at or below industry benchmarks for warehouse and e-fulfillment operations.
- Support Operations teams in determining root causes and driving corrective and preventative actions to completion.
- Ensure every OSHA recordable is documented accurately, investigated thoroughly, and corrective actions are closed on time.
- Support P&C in maintaining new hire and PIT safety training completion above 95% for all associates and departments.
- Ensure onboarding safety training is completed before a new hire’s first shift on the floor.
- Conduct monthly safety audits, track open items to closure, and improve audit results quarter-over-quarter.
- Maintain and practice emergency response plans, evacuation procedures, and first aid resources across all shifts.
- Manage workers’ compensation claims, modified duty programs, and timely claim reporting while reducing costs.
What experiences will help you in this role
- 3+ years of safety or EHS experience, ideally in a production, warehouse, distribution center, or e-fulfillment environment.
- Formal or extensive regulatory experience and exposure.
- Responsibility for 300 logs, complaints, and onsite support.
- Experience supporting multi-shift operations, including night or weekend shifts.
- Direct, hands-on experience conducting Job Hazard Analyses (JHAs), safety audits, incident investigations, and root cause analyses.
- Proven ability to independently own and execute integrated safety programs.
- Comfortable working extensively on the warehouse floor.
